Kimono shirts pop-up

Year: 2015
For the concept of the pop-up shop for Helmis Kimono Shirt, I defined the story behind the brand and sought inspiration from the aesthetics of the shirts. Kimono shirts were easygoing garments featuring bold graphic prints. The idea behind the concept was to give my drawings the ability to “walk” and move around the town.

The large graphics and simple geometric patterns of the shirts were inspired by traditional Japanese kimonos. Characteristics such as black graphic lines, simple geometry, movement, and Japanese aesthetics became the focal points in developing the overall concept for the pop-up display.

I also focused on the adaptable nature of the display, allowing it to respond to different locations. Its modular elements could grow or diminish as needed, making the display suitable for the specific characteristics and requirements of each site.
